Food delivery courier job in Pabianice in 2026
Pabianice has around 67,000 residents and sits so close to Lodz you barely notice the boundary except on road signs. The old textile mills still stand, brick shells now used for other things. Many residents commute into the wider Lodz area, so delivery demand climbs with the afternoon rush home, and the weekend effectively starts on Friday afternoon.
Restaurants cluster in the centre, around the old market square and along the main road toward Lodz. You will deliver to housing estates, single-family neighbourhoods, and supermarkets and workplaces along the outbound routes. Because the city blends into the wider agglomeration, orders pull you toward the city limits more often than expected, and estates in the north order the most.
